Christos G. Rouses Memorial.


The Lowell, Massachusetts Lowell is a city in Middlesex County, Massachusetts, USA. As of the 2000 census, the city had a total population of 105,167. It is the fourth largest city in the state. It and Cambridge are the county seats of Middlesex County. , Police Department presents the Christos G. Rouses Memorial. This monument Anything by which the memory of a person, thing, idea, art, science or event is preserved or perpetuated. A tomb where a dead body has been deposited.

In real-property 
, dedicated in 1980, is named for Officer Rouses, who was shot to death by an armed robber while responding to a silent alarm at a local pharmacy. The memorial, located in the plaza directly in front of Lowell Police Department Headquarters, depicts an officer with his hand on the shoulder of a young child and features the names of Officer Rouses and other fallen Lowell officers. The memorial sits, surrounded by landscaping, in the center of an unused fountain.
